BS EN 196-4 is a British Standard that adopts the European Standard EN 196-4. It is part of a series of standards that define the methods of testing cement. Specifically, BS EN 196-4 is titled: "Methods of testing cement. Quantitative determination of constituents." The Scope of the Standard At its core, this standard specifies the methods for the quantitative determination of the constituents of cement. This is essential for verifying that a cement sample conforms to the composition requirements specified in the cement standard series (EN 197). To understand why BS EN 196-4 is so important, one must recognize that "cement" is not a single chemical substance. It is a complex mixture. For example, CEM I is Portland cement, which is predominantly clinker, while CEM II is a composite cement containing clinker and other constituents like slag, fly ash, or limestone.
